EZHR17EN Stepper Motor Controller/Driver from AllMotionHigh Resolution Stepper Motor Driver Controller with Encoder

AllMotion's EZStepper was designed to allow the rapid implementation of stepper motor solutions in products requiring automation.

Measuring only 1.6" x 1.6" (40mm x 40mm), the fully intelligent stepper motor Controller + Drivers are designed to be bolted onto the back of the stepper motors that they control. A single 4-wire bus, containing 2 power wires and two communications wires, links up to 16 such stepper motor controllers in a daisy chain. Commands can be issued from any serial terminal program (such as HyperTerminal) or from the EZStepper Windows application.

The commands are intuitive and simple. For example, the command A10000 will move the stepper motor to Absolute position 10000. (This communications protocol is compatible with devices that use the Cavro DT or OEM protocol.)

The EZStepper is also capable of stand-alone operation with no connection to a PC. It can be set to execute a preset string of commands upon power-up (i.e., only power is required in this mode). The Commands include nested loops and execution halt pending a switch closure, which is useful in stand-alone applications.

The EZHR17EN Stepper Motor Controller will work with any stepper motor that is 3" or smaller (size 23 or smaller). Our starter kits enable a first time user to make a stepper motor move intelligently in less than half an hour.

Features

EZHR17EN Stepper Motor Driver Controller Features:

  • Single 4-wire bus linking up to 16 stepper motor controllers
  • 2 amp chopper (PWM) driver
  • Dual encoders, position maintain mode
  • Selectable step resolution from 1/2 to 1/256th step
  • Up to 20 million microsteps / second
  • Operates from 12V to 40V
  • RS232, RS485, or USB based communications
  • On board EEPROM for user program storage
  • Standalone operation with no connection to a PC
  • Execution halt/branch pending switch closure
  • Pre-wired for opto-switch inputs (see wiring diagram)
  • Fits on the back of a size 17 stepper motor
  • Industry standard communications protocol
  • Homes to an opto or switch closure with a single command
  • Fully programmable ramps and speeds
  • Four digital I/O and two 1 amp power on/off drivers included
  • Switch selectable address
  • Software selectable "Move" and "Hold" currents
  • Hold current automatically selected upon move completion
  • Optional second stepper on miniature daughter card
  • Optional bidirectional DC driver on miniature daughter card
  • 4 ADC inputs, branch halt on ADC value
  • RoHS compliant

EZHR17EN Stepper Motor Controller/Driver Q & A

+ What is the EZHR17EN and what does it do?
The EZHR17EN is a compact, fully intelligent stepper motor controller and driver (about 1.6" × 1.6") designed to bolt directly onto the back of size-17 (≤ 3") stepper motors. It controls motion through programmable commands, encoder feedback, and PWM chopping.
+ What are the voltage and current specifications?
It operates from 10 V to 40 V DC and provides up to 2 A via a chopper (PWM) driver.
+ What step resolutions and motion performance does it support?
The EZHR17EN supports microstepping from ½ to 1/256 steps, and can handle motion speeds of up to 20 million microsteps per second.
+ How is it controlled and can multiple units be daisy-chained?
Control is via RS485, with optional conversion to RS232 or USB using adapters. Multiple units (up to 16) can be daisy-chained using a 4-wire bus (2 for power and 2 for communications).
+ Does it support standalone operation without a PC?

Yes—it includes onboard EEPROM and can run a preprogrammed sequence of commands at power-up, including nested loops and halt-on-switch features.
